How to Choose the Right E Name for Your Baby Girl

How to Choose the Right E Name for Your Baby Girl

Choosing the right name is subjective and personal. Here are a few pointers to consider when selecting a baby girl E name:



  • Meaning: Research the meaning of the name to ensure it aligns with your values.

  • Sound: Say the name out loud, especially alongside the surname, to check for flow.

  • Popularity: Consider if you want a trendy name or something more unique.



What factors should you consider when choosing an E name?


It's essential to consider family traditions, cultural significance, and the potential for nicknames. This can deeply influence your choice and ensure the name resonates well throughout your child’s life.

Combining Baby Girl E Names with Middle Names

Combining Baby Girl E Names with Middle Names

Mixing first names with middle names can enhance the uniqueness of a baby girl E name. Consider pairing an elegant E name with a classic middle name for a timeless feel.


For instance, "Emilia Rose" or "Ella Marie" can create a beautiful cadence that flows well.



How can you create a meaningful combination with E names?


Try to pick a middle name that is family-related or has personal significance to you and your partner. This combined choice can make the name feel even more special.
